Surface cracking of hydrated cement pastes -- Interpretation
Tests at Instituto Eduardo Torroja de la Construccion y del Cemento, Madrid, Spain, to determine possible causes of surface cracking of hydrated cement pastes by chemical and X-ray diffraction techniques; differences were found between composition and constitution of cracked surface zones of pastes and rest of mass; there was good correlation between chemical constituents calculated from chemical analysis and those deduced from X-ray diffraction results; differences seem to be due to bleeding of aqueous solution in cement paste together with extraction of soluble alkalies and calcium sulfate.
